What is Botox?

Botox is the brand name for Botulinum Toxin Type A manufactured by Allergan (USA) and approved and licensed by FDA.

APPLICATIONS OF BOTOX

Wrinkles caused by muscle contractions, such as wrinkles in the middle of the eyebrows’ ends, crow’s feet, forehead, neck, back of the hands, etc.

Shaping the slender face, slim thigh muscle and calves.

Raising the eyebrows, shaping the eyebrows, making the eyes bigger, increasing the youthfulness of the face.

Treatment of Hyperhidrosis of the soles of the feet, palms, armpits.

Especially, balancing the face whose one side is paralyzed.

Fully effective after 5 – 7 days. The effect lasts from 4-6 months

DOCTOR’S ADVICES

In the use of Botox, side effects may include pain, mild bruise at the injection site, headache in short time, and in some rare cases, it may have eyelid ptosis in 1-4 weeks.

There have been some cases of catastrophe, but it is due to the use of fake “Botox” sold on the market. Therefore, to be safe and to use the right type, clients should only go to reputable establishments which are licensed to officially provide this drug.

Botox is not used in pregnant women or lactating ones or in patients with neuromuscular disease.

Clients should not try to re-move the injected sites, because when we try to move the injection site, the effect will be shortened

NOTES: Although the drug has very few side effects, the injector must be a specialist, usually a qualified dermatologist who has been trained in this method.
